>I got error 537. The knowledgebase says that I need the
>latest version of msgina.dll to fix the problem.
>
>Does anyone have the post-SP1 5.1.2600.1123 version of
>msgina.dll?

Are you referring to this Knowledge Base article?

Unnecessary Event ID 537 Entries in the Security Log
http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b;en-us;327889

As stated in the article, the fix is available from Microsoft Product
Support. There's no other source for it.

As also stated there, there's no charge for the fix to the specific
problem described in the article. When you call Microsoft, tell them
that you have the problem described in KB327889 and want them to waive
charges. Don't ask any other questions during the call.
